Q: Is 4,747,804 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 4,747,804 is not a prime number.

Why is 4,747,804 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 4747804 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 107 214 428 11,093 22,186 44,372 1,186,951 2,373,902 and 4,747,804, with no remainder.

Since 4,747,804 cannot be divided by just 1 and 4,747,804, it is not a prime number.
